Diversity of human immunodeficiency virus type 1 subtype A and CRF03_AB protease in Eastern Europe: selection of the V77I variant and its rapid spread in injecting drug user populations.
Journal of virology - 1 Oct 2004
Roudinskii Nikita I, Sukhanova Anna L, Kazennova Elena V, Weber Jonathan N, Pokrovsky Vadim V, Mikhailovich Vladimir M, Bobkov Aleksei F
Abstract excerpt
To characterize polymorphisms of the subtype A protease in the former Soviet Union, proviral DNA samples were obtained, with informed consent, from 119 human immunodeficiency virus type 1 (HIV-1)-positive untreated injecting drug users (IDUs) from 16 regions. All individuals studied have never been treated with antiretroviral drugs. The isolates were defined as IDU-A (n = 115) and CRF03_AB (n = 4) by using...
